Just as a data point, the following works for me.
I have an HP Color LaserJet 5 with a network interface on the printer (gotta
love ebay), and this does the right thing to print to it . . .
lp|local line printer|HP Color LaserJet 5:\
:sh:mx#0:\
:rm=cljet5:sd=/var/spool/output/lpd:lf=/var/log/lpd-errs:\
:if=/usr/local/bin/cljif:\
